yii實踐 將index php隱藏起來

2021-05-22 11:29:07 字數 782 閱讀 8339

原文出處: http://hi.baidu.com/sulin2009/blog/item/7e003decec69b6dcb31cb1bd.html

對於乙個seo來說,站點的url最好的莫過於這種:

而yii framework預設的url則為:

為了美化我們的url,在ourtang

.cn/article.asp?id=9中,我們使用了pathinfo模式,使得url的格式變為:

ok,現在重啟你的apache

然後訪問你的站點,是不是還有index.php?,呵呵,不著急,我們再開啟站點裡面的

protected/config/main.php

在comment環節加入以下子環節:

'urlmanager'=>array(

'urlformat'=>'path', //使用pathinfo模式

'showscriptname'=>false,//不顯示指令碼名

),現在測試你的站點,若無差錯,訪問位址應該為這樣了:

若不行的話,請重複檢查第一步。

Yii2 HOW TO(2) 最佳實踐(1)

在設計良好的應用中,控制器很精練,包含的操作 簡短 如果你的控制器很複雜,通常意味著需要重構,轉移一些 到其他類中。模型是 mvc 模式中的一部分,是代表業務資料 規則和邏輯的物件。模型是代表業務資料 規則和邏輯的中心地方,通常在很多地方重用,在乙個設計良好的應用中,模型通常比 控制器 多。歸納起來...

Yii2 HOW TO(2) 最佳實踐(1)

在設計良好的應用中,控制器很精練,包含的操作 簡短 如果你的控制器很複雜,通常意味著需要重構,轉移一些 到其他類中。模型是 mvc 模式中的一部分,是代表業務資料 規則和邏輯的物件。模型是代表業務資料 規則和邏輯的中心地方,通常在很多地方重用,在乙個設計良好的應用中,模型通常比 控制器 多。歸納起來...

Yii2 HOW TO(2) 最佳實踐(1)

在設計良好的應用中,控制器很精練,包含的操作 簡短 如果你的控制器很複雜,通常意味著需要重構,轉移一些 到其他類中。模型是 mvc 模式中的一部分,是代表業務資料 規則和邏輯的物件。模型是代表業務資料 規則和邏輯的中心地方,通常在很多地方重用,在乙個設計良好的應用中,模型通常比 控制器 多。歸納起來...